What a great thread. This is the first time I've seen it since I was dx. It has been a great afternoon reading about all of you.

I started out as a stage actress and was very blessed to actuall make a living at it for close to 15 years.I got to travel and perform across the country. Most of the time I was in Chicago, Denver and Boston. I met my husband on the job in Boston. He was supplying the animals for the show. We have now been married for 10 yrs and our lives have done a 180. Figured it was hard to stay together when we were both on the road so we bought a large piece of property and opened an exotic animal sanctuary We had over 30 large cats, 15 primates and an assortment of smaller animals. We have scaled down over the past few years and I started working as a Zoo Keeper. Thank God for this job. I have never had health insurance before. I had only been employed at the zoo for a year before I was DX. They have been truely wonderful working with my sporadic schedule and my co workers are a givng and loving group of people. I's hate to see how my life would turn out without my husband, these people and the zoo it's self.
